"Chill and Grill" in Lincoln Park this Weekend

"Chill and Grill" in Lincoln Park this Weekend

Better Homes and Gardens and Weber Grills are throwing one heck of a party this weekend in Lincoln Park - a "Chill and Grill."This Saturday and Sunday, watch grilling demos, take classes on better outdoor fire-cooking and sample tastes from some of Chicago's best restaurants. Admission to the festival (and all the demos) is free, and you can see some of Chicago's best, including Stephanie Izard, the Hearty Boys, Gale Gand, Ina Pinkney, Steve Dolinsky and others, share their best grilling tips.     Girls In The Kitchen At West Town Tavern

    Girls In The Kitchen At West Town Tavern

    If there’s anything Chicagoist loves, it’s giving the nod to girls with talent. And, we also love good causes. So imagine our delight with an event that does both. Enter: the 10th Annual Girl Food Dinner. Held last Sunday at West Town Tavern (1329 W. Chicago), the Girl Food Dinner raised funds for the Greater Chicago Food Depository.
